We're currently supporting a large consumer-focused organisation undergoing significant investment across AI, Machine Learning & Cloud Engineering capability. As part of this growth, we're looking to identify an experienced Lead AI Engineer to help shape, build and deliver scalable AI-enabled solutions across the organisation.

This role would suit someone with a strong Software Engineering background who has evolved into AI / Machine Learning Engineering and is comfortable operating across both hands-on technical delivery & technical leadership. Alongside remaining hands-on, you'll help mentor AI Engineers, establish engineering best practice and support the delivery of enterprise-scale AI solutions.

Key Responsibilities

  • Design and develop AI-enabled Applications & Services
  • Build scalable AI & Machine Learning solutions within a GCP environment
  • Lead the technical direction of AI Engineering initiatives
  • Provide technical leadership, mentoring and coaching to AI Engineers across the wider team
  • Help establish engineering standards, best practice and code quality across AI Engineering
  • Collaborate closely with Digital Products, AI, Data & business stakeholders
  • Support the development of AI Agents and intelligent automation capabilities
  • Drive Engineering best practice across cloud-native AI delivery
  • Help transition AI Proof of Concepts into secure, scalable production solutions
  • Contribute towards architecture, experimentation and proof-of-concept initiatives

Required Experience

  • Strong Software Engineering background (Python preferred)
  • Commercial AI / Machine Learning Engineering experience
  • Hands-on Google Cloud Platform (GCP) experience
  • Experience deploying ML / AI solutions into production environments
  • Understanding of modern AI frameworks & LLM ecosystems
  • Exposure to AI Agents, Agentic AI workflows and/or Google ADK highly desirable
  • Strong stakeholder engagement & communication capability
  • Previous technical leadership, mentoring or experience leading Engineering teams would be highly beneficial
